Zenith carb on d47u pony

I've pulled my carb off to do a cleaning

When I pulled the main jet(float) out there was a ring around the jet near the tip that broke up and fell off of it.
I don't know if it is part of the jet or crud that formed a ring.

Does the jet have a ring, made of some material other than metal that is part of it? To facilitate sealing...

The screw in jet has a washer between the jet and the carb body for sealing. A new one will come with a carburetor kit.

Make sure you clean that lower passage real well, sometimes its best to remove the lead blocked passage (replace with a BB) to get it thoroughly cleaned. Also, check/adjust your bell crank back to 90*. Do some searching on here, carb cleaning/tuning discussions have been covered well.

Looks like the crud that came out is what was left of the rubber tip on your needle. The original needles were all metal but that is not an original, that one would have had the rubber tip.

The cheap harbor freight ultrasonic washers work good for cleaning these carbs, strip it all down and give it a real good cleaning. A carb kit will include a new needle and jet.
